Giraffes are the tallest living mammals, recognized for their long necks, patchwork coats, and gentle poise. Native to the African savannah, they forage on high foliage and live in loose social herds called towers. Beloved the world over, they face growing threats from habitat loss and hunting — making them an enduring subject for wildlife conservation.
